The station might be modest in size, but it includes essential amenities to ensure a smooth journey. Although there's no ticket office, worry not—you can easily purchase and collect tickets from the available ticket machines. Additionally, the station is fitted with smartcard validators and has an induction loop for hearing-impaired travelers.
If you're concerned about accessibility, you’ll be relieved to know there is step-free access in parts of the station. This facility is critical for travelers requiring mobility support, although do note that there are no available ramps for train access or accessible toilets.
Barrow-upon-Soar train station offers a few onward travel options for continuing your journey. For those requiring a rail replacement service, you can find it conveniently located on South Street, right outside the Hunting Lodge. If a taxi is more your style, ACE ABC can be reached at 01509 215500. Although not bustling with numerous amenities, these essentials ensure you can move seamlessly to your next destination.

Wellington's station facilities ensure a seamless travel experience. You can purchase or collect your tickets at the ticket machines located on platform one. The station also provides an induction loop for those requiring hearing assistance. Although smartcards aren't issued or validated on-site, you can easily collect online-purchased tickets without hassle.
For mobility-impaired passengers, step-free access is available to certain areas of the station. Additionally, assistance can be arranged in advance for a more comfortable travel experience. With toilets, including accessible ones, available on platform two, it's a station that caters to the diverse needs of its travelers.
If you require help navigating the station, staff are on hand during specified hours to assist. Help points are also strategically placed throughout for additional support. While there are no waiting room amenities, the station offers seating areas and accessible car parking spaces. Assistance meeting points are available, ensuring everyone can travel with confidence.
Wellington (Shropshire) ensures easy onward travel connections. For those unexpected moments when rail services aren't available, a rail replacement service operates from the 'No Parking' zone at the top of the station car park. Regular taxis can be found with local providers like Central and Diamond Cars just a call away. To make things simple, there's ample information on bus services available in a handy printable format, ensuring that your travel plans remain uninterrupted.
